Description

The River Project, founded in 1986, operates a marine biology field station at Pier 26, Manhattan, in New York City. This non-profit, 501(c)(3) environmental science organization conducts research and hands-on education programs in urban ecology to contribute to understanding of the Hudson River ecosystem.
